Teaching Style

The main goal of the lessons is to train professional musicians capable of handling and working in any musical situation that is proposed to them. We will emphasize on generating the necessary tools to understand and work in the professional field.

Depending on the needs of the student, we will work to make the most of the resources we have, seeking to progress through routines created specifically for the moment of each student.
 

I work in different styles, giving importance to the language and reading charts.

Jazz, Latin, Brasilian, Funk, Rock are some of the styles that we work on in the classes. Vocabulary, dynamics, sound, grip. Everything necessary according to the audio of each style.

Development of the technical aspects necessary to achieve the desired audio.

Different types of grips and strokes. Movement optimization. Mechanics development and application on the set.

We also work with the different subdivisions, figures and ostinatos. This will be applied to Chart Reading. Interpretation and language within styles.

“We need to understand technique, we need to understand theory. What we comunicate when playing an instrument goes beyond all that. That’s what we will develop in our private lessons “
